Anxiety and worry
I tend to wear on my shoulder
Still I carry on
like a frightened soldier.
Sleep will not come
for the troubled and concerned heart.
The load is heavy
when adversity will not part.
A rut in the floor
will be impressed soon enough
as I search for answers
primarily filled with love.
Answers elude me
when I try to find them alone.
This is more than
I can ever do on my own.
My troubles make me
pace a thousand times or more
but no peace comes
until my knees hit the floor.
The answer comes,
“Your troubles I will keep.
Rest now child,
it is time for you to sleep.”

I am thankful for…
a warm bed to climb into
the food in the cupboard and on the table
the company I keep
that I am fit and able
the car that I drive
the job that I go to
the bills I can pay
all that I get to do
the state I live in
the people I know
the education I have had
the places I can go
a hug and a kiss
a warm smile on a friendly face
my small crowd of fans cheering me on
an understanding grace
trials that knock me down
strength that helps me stand
opposition that makes me grow
an knowledge of the plan
the loving family that I have
my mom’s scriptures that I read
trust and faith extended to me
a small and kind deed
the Atonement offered to me
the fact I know where I belong
examples to light the way…
this list can go on and on.
I may not have it all
but I could not ask for more
except to say more often
what I’m thankful for.
